Using this product abroad

Power supply

You can use this product in any countries/regions using the AC Adaptor supplied with this product within the AC 100
V to 240 V, 50 Hz/60 Hz range. You can also charge the battery pack.

Viewing images in 4K

To view 4K images in 4K, you need the HDMI cable and a 4K compatible TV (or a monitor). Refer to “On TV color
systems” for countries and regions where the playback signal format of this product is supported.

Viewing images on a TV connected

To view images on a TV (or monitor), you need to connect this product to a TV (or monitor) using the HDMI cable
(supplied) or AV cable (sold separately). Refer to “On TV color systems” for countries and regions where the
playback signal format of this product is supported.

Viewing high definition image quality (HD) movies

In countries/regions where high definition image quality (HD) broadcasts are supported, you can view recorded
movies on a TV at the same high definition image quality (HD) as they were recorded with this product.
To view images at the same high definition image quality (HD) as they were recorded with this product, you need the
HDMI cable and a high definition TV (or monitor) that supports the signal format for this product and is equipped with
an HDMI jack.

On TV color systems

For signal formats supported by this product, refer to “Model Information.” To view images in this product on TV, use
a TV (or monitor) that supports the signal format of this product.

PAL:

Australia, Austria, Belgium, Mainland China, Czech Republic, Denmark, Finland, Germany, Holland, Hong Kong,
Hungary, Italy, Kuwait, Malaysia, New Zealand, Norway, Poland, Portugal, Singapore, Slovak Republic, Spain, Sweden,
Switzerland, Thailand, United Kingdom, etc.

PAL-M:

Brazil

PAL-N:

Argentina, Paraguay, Uruguay

NTSC:

Bahama Islands, Bolivia, Canada, Central America, Chile, Colombia, Ecuador, Guyana, Jamaica, Japan, Korea, Mexico,
Peru, Surinam, Taiwan, the Philippines, the USA, Venezuela, etc.

SECAM:

Bulgaria, France, Guiana, Iran, Iraq, Monaco, Russia, Ukraine, etc.

Setting to the local time

You can easily set the clock to the local time by setting a time difference when using this product abroad. Select

- [Setup] - [

Clock Settings] - [Daylight Savings] or [Summer Time], and

- [Setup] - [

Clock

Settings] - [Area Setting].
